Which of the following acids has the strongest conjugate base ?



a) NH4+


b) HNO3


c) H2PO4−


d) HSO4

The weakest acid will have the strongest conjugate base. You need to figure out which of these is the weakest acid, perhaps by looking at their pKa values.
